The exception is the toco toucan in eastern south america, which can be found on the edges of forests and in wet grasslands. Toucans rarely descend from the rain forest canopy. Their long beaks are usually brightly colored, and much longer and thicker than their actual heads.

Whilst Toucans Are Not Migratory, The Four Species Of Mountain Toucan Move Up And Down The Andes Mountains Following The Seasonal Availability Of Food.

Toucans also use their peaks to rip and peel fruit, their main source of food. The exception is the toco toucan in eastern south america, which can be found on the edges of forests and in wet grasslands. Toucan toucans are adapted to being a fruit eater.
